The HE-960HI is a panel-mount conductivity meter from HORIBA's 48/96 Series, engineered for advanced concentration control in food and beverage manufacturing, CIP/SIP processes, and high-conductivity industrial applications. It is designed exclusively for use with HORIBA's sanitary FES-2XX (submersible insertion) and FES-310 (flow-through inline) Series sensors — smooth-surfaced, crevice-free 4-electrode sensors rated for high-pressure and high-temperature conditions that are stain-resistant and easy to clean. Conductivity is measured up to 500 mS/cm with built-in concentration conversion for three pre-programmed chemicals (HNO₃, NaOH, H₃PO₄) and two fully user-defined curves. Four isolated 4–20 mA outputs, five relay contacts, two contact inputs for remote range switching, and RS-485 make the HE-960HI a fully featured concentration controller for demanding hygienic process environments.

Key Features HE-960HI

  • Sanitary 4-electrode FES-2XX and FES-310 Series sensors (cell const. 0.1 /cm) — smooth, crevice-free design rated for CIP/SIP high-pressure and high-temperature conditions.
  • Conductivity up to 200 mS/cm (temperature compensated) / 500 mS/cm (uncompensated); four sub-ranges: 0–2, 0–20, 0–200, 0–500 mS/cm.
  • Built-in concentration conversion: HNO₃, NaOH, H₃PO₄ (each 0–5%, pre-programmed); Option 1 and 2 user-defined curves (0–100%, user-set temperature compensation and conversion formula).
  • Four isolated 4–20 mA DC outputs (max. 900 Ω); Cur4 output switchable via external contact input for multi-range concentration monitoring.
  • Five relay contact outputs: R1–R4 (SPST 1a, 240 V AC / 30 V DC, 1 A) — upper/lower alarm, ON/OFF control; RF (SPDT 1c, 240 V AC / 30 V DC, 1 A) — error/anomaly alarm or maintenance.
  • Two contact inputs: configurable as 4-range selection or 2-range selection + hold.
  • RS-485 communication for SCADA/DCS integration.
  • Temperature compensation: NaCl (ref. 25 °C), arbitrary coefficient (0–5%/°C, ref. 25 °C), or none; Pt 1 kΩ; range 0–100 °C.
  • Panel face IP65 (IEC60529 / JIS C0920); 96 × 96 mm DIN; ABS case; Class II device IEC61010-1, Pollution Level 2.
  • CE marked: EN61326-2-3, EN61010-1; FCC Part 15.

Technical Specifications

Parameter Conductivity, Concentration, Temperature
Measurement method 4-electrode conductivity
Compatible sensors FES-2XX Series (sanitary submersible/insertion); FES-310 Series (sanitary flow-through); cell const. 0.1 /cm
Conductivity range 0–2 / 0–20 / 0–200 mS/cm (temp. compensated); 0–500 mS/cm (uncompensated)
Temperature range 0–100 °C (display −30 to 160 °C)
Concentration conversion HNO₃ 0–5%; NaOH 0–5%; H₃PO₄ 0–5% (pre-programmed); Option 1 & 2: 0–100% (user-defined)
Repeatability (conductivity) ±0.5% FS (0–200 mS/cm); ±1.0% FS (0–500 mS/cm)
Linearity (conductivity) ±0.5% FS (0–20 mS/cm); ±1.0% FS (0–200 mS/cm); ±2.0% FS (0–500 mS/cm)
Temperature repeatability / linearity ±0.2 °C / ±0.5 °C
Transmission output 4 × 4–20 mA DC, isolated; max. 900 Ω; free range; Cur4 switchable by contact input
Contact output R1–R4: SPST (1a), 240 V AC / 30 V DC, 1 A; alarm/ON-OFF control; RF: SPDT (1c), 240 V AC / 30 V DC, 1 A; error/anomaly/maintenance
Contact input 2 × no-voltage a-contact; 4-range switching or 2-range switching + hold
Communication RS-485
Temperature compensation NaCl (ref. 25 °C) / arbitrary coeff. 0–5%/°C (ref. 25 °C) / none; Pt 1 kΩ; 0–100 °C
Power supply 100–240 V AC, 50/60 Hz, 20 VA max.
Operating temperature −5 °C to 55 °C
Storage temperature −25 °C to 65 °C
Humidity 20–85% RH (non-condensing)
Protection rating Panel face IP65; rear case IP20; terminals IP00 (IEC60529 / JIS C0920)
Installation type Indoor panel-mount (48/96 Series, DIN 96×96 mm)
Housing material ABS (panel case); PBT (terminals)
Dimensions (W × H × D) 96 × 96 × 115 mm (case depth approx. 105 mm)
Weight Approx. 550 g
Compliance CE (EN61326-2-3, EN61010-1); FCC Part 15; Class II device IEC61010-1; Pollution Level 2
